Provides grants to give assistance to local individuals and other oganisations mainly to support with sporting or other cultural activities

Beneficiaries: 'Children or young people','Older People','People with disabilities or health problems','Other defined groups','No specific group, or for the benefit of the community','Other charities or voluntary bodies'

Objectives: The objects of the Trust shall include the following:- (a) The relief of sickness, suffering and distress of those persons and their families, in particular of, but not limited, to young people suffering, or at risk from, chronic disease, mental health illness, disability, incapacity and terminal medical conditions in the Scottish Borders. (b) The advancement of education, for the public benefit in relation to and to raise public awareness of such diseases, illnesses, disabilities, incapacity and terminal medical conditions. (c) The promotion and support of community projects focused on improving the environment, nature and the conserving of wildlife, plantlife and fauna in rural habitats in the Scottish Borders. (d) Improvements in, accessibility to and the promotion and support of participation in sports and leisure pursuits for all in the Scottish Borders. (e) Supporting religious and faith focused organisations, their works and places of worship in the Scottish Borders. (f) Promoting the recognition and appreciation of historic buildings and those of architectural significance and supporting the promotion, maintenance and repair thereof within the Scottish Borders.
